Israel Adesanya was released after being arrested at the airport for possessing metal knuckles.


 Former UFC middleweight champion Israel Adesanya was arrested at JFK Airport on Wednesday for possessing metal knuckles.


Metal knuckles are prohibited in New York. Possession is classified as a Class A misdemeanor. Metal knuckles are permitted in checked luggage but are not permitted in carry-on bags, according to TSA regulations.

According to TMZ, Adesanya was apprehended near JFK's American Airlines terminal on Wednesday afternoon, shortly before 2 p.m. local time.


Adesanya's manager, Tim Simpson, told MMA Fighting that the matter had been dropped and that the UFC star was on his way home.


"A fan gave Israel a gift, which he put in his luggage," Simpson explained.


"When the item was flagged at the airport, Israel quickly removed it and cooperated with authorities." He has done as requested. With that, the case was closed, and he was on his way home." It said.


This follows Adesanya's loss to Alex Pereira in the UFC earlier this week, capping off a difficult week for the Nigerian-New Zealander.
